padding 200rpx 之后,input 在中心位置。小程序使用的是原生input组件,会跟h5的有一些差别。后面我们考虑一下看看是不是可以兼容一下。
input padding区域不能唤起键盘input 设置padding,在安卓手机上padding区域可以唤起小键盘,在ios上不能唤起。
2018-12-26目前开发者工具上还不支持svn,可以先使用第三方svn工具
微信开发者工具里面怎么装svn微信开发者工具里面怎么装svn,怎么在开发工具里面提交文件
2018-12-26稳定必现吗
投诉与反馈已勾选上传日志,但到后台查看没有日志文件投诉与反馈已勾选上传日志,但到后台查看没有日志文件,请问是不是小程序里要设置什么参数?
2018-12-26用户发完消息之后,后台在48小时内只能下推5条消息,超过了会报 45047
信息推送出现45047错误或者40001(invalid credential)最近在做一个客服的信息推送,用户点击客服会话按钮后,给用户推送一条欢迎信息。很奇怪的是,第一次进去老是报45047或者40001错误,强制刷新一次access_token也还是一样,关键是只有第一次进去才会这样,后面的点击客服会话按钮进入都能够正常的给用户推送信息。官方能够解释一下原因么?还是说这个是本来存在的bug
2018-12-26这个你可以考虑通过全局store给页面注入数据来再在Page内setData来实现。
能否增加一个wxml绑定globalData的功能?- 需求的场景描述(希望解决的问题) 使用 globalData 跨页面共享数据时,每次都要在页面的 data 中从 globalData 复制一份,而且更新页面数据时也要修改 globalData ,造成页面逻辑和全局的逻辑耦合。 如果 globalData 中的数据能直接绑定到 wxml ,那么也就相当于有了一个简易的 mobx ,让跨页面状态管理更加便捷,会极大的提高开发体验,这样就让程序员们更快的开发出 bug 更少的小程序,让小程序的推广更加迅速,让微信赚到更多钱,让腾讯的股票上升,然后腾讯就会给小程序的开发团队发更多的钱。 - 希望提供的能力 wxml 能够绑定 globalData ,这样就能将 globalData 作为一个全局的状态 store 来使用了。 wxml 中用 $global 来表示绑定 globalData 。getApp().setGlobalData({ prop: value }) 来设置 globalData ,触发页面更新,下面是我设想的代码示例: wxml [代码]<!-- index.wxml -->[代码][代码]<[代码][代码]view[代码][代码]>[代码][代码] [代码][代码]{{$global.name}}[代码][代码]</[代码][代码]view[代码][代码]>[代码] js [代码]/* action.js */[代码] import * as api from '../../api.js' // 修改名称 [代码]export const updateUsername = name =>[代码][代码] [代码][代码]api.updateUsername(name).then(({ statusCode }) => {[代码][代码] [代码][代码]getApp().setGlobalData({ name })[代码][代码] [代码][代码]})[代码][代码] [代码] [代码]// 获取名称[代码][代码]export const getUsername = () =>[代码][代码] [代码][代码]api.getUsername().then(({ data: { name } }) => {[代码][代码] [代码][代码]getApp().getGlobalData({ name })[代码][代码] [代码][代码]})[代码] [代码] [代码] 当然,为了少打几个字,不一定要 $global ,选个简短一点的 $g 也可以;getApp().setGlobalData 也可以用 getApp().setData() ,但是大致的功能设想就是以上了。
2018-12-26建议你可以先批量替换一下 * 选择器
wxss使用通配符*报错。- 需求的场景描述(希望解决的问题) wxss使用通配符*不报错。 想使用已经存在的前端框架样式。如bootstrap,layui等css。但是导入相关css后报错。 - 希望提供的能力 希望如果能支持更好,如果不支持通配符的话,能忽略这种定义,但是不要报错。 [代码]*{[代码][代码]color[代码][代码]:[代码][代码]red[代码][代码];[代码][代码]}[代码][代码]view{[代码][代码]*[代码][代码]color[代码][代码]:[代码][代码]red[代码][代码];[代码][代码]}[代码]
2018-12-26我这里不能复现,请检查一下app secret是否正确,可以去后台重置一下试试
测试号在使用code2session 时候报invalid appsecret[图片] 注意: 1. 我的账号是申请的测试号 2. 我获取code后上传给S端,S端调用code2session获取session_key,但是为什么一直报invalidappsecret错误 问题: 测试号是否具有使用code2session的权限 上述问题的回答为是时,请问为什么会有这种invalid app secert, 请给我一个提交地址,我可以提供我的测试appid与appsecret 上述问题的回答如果为非时,请问是否有文档说明测试号没有使用code2session 的权限? Closed 1. 在没有得到微信有效回答后,对微信解决问题态度很反感,让初来小程序的我感到,哇,原来,小程序对于开发者并不友好。 2. 测试号在我看来就是个鸡肋,英文文档标着sandbox,什么叫sandbox, 如果我连个code2session都调用不了叫sandbox是否合适? 3. 这个问题的解决办法,我重新申请了一个微信公众号作为小程序测试使用。 Updated: 晚上按照微信小程序官方的人员的测试用例测试了,结果是可能我的sandbox有问题,明天再更新结果。 微信小程序sandbox是否可以重置appid与appsecret?我没看见修改入口。 对于这一天的感受, 1. 微信对开发者不友好,社区很乱,我连发两个帖子都没能够等到微信的即时回应, (也许做不到即时,能否在一个时间段内响应,6小时响应一次显然太长), 那么这个社区存在意义是什么?不能即时回应,新帖覆盖老帖? 2. 微信这边是否能提供一个工单系统? 3. 是否可以整理更加详细的FAQ?微信与社区人员都可以参与? 请腾讯正视微信小程序开发者,重视其开发体验。 [图片]
2018-12-26这些信息你可以调用第三方接口通过经纬度来获取
getLocation接口是否可以返回多点信息请问一下官方,小程序中的getLocation接口是否还可以多返回一点信息呀。用来提高业务系统中的帐户安全度。 名称类型描述countryString国家countryCodeString国家编号provinceString省份cityString城市cityAdcodeString城市级别的地区代码districtString区县districtAdcodeString区县级别的地区代码
2018-12-26问题已复现,我们会在后续版本中进行修复。
倒计时安卓机卡顿,求官方回复啊- 当前 Bug 的表现(可附上截图) 页面上用setInterval写的活动倒计时,如果当前页面上下滑动,很明显能看到倒计时暂停,然后突然会连着跳几秒,如果不触摸页面,倒计时恢复正常了 注明:当前模拟的代码片段数据量不是很多,倒计时看着只是稍微暂停,但在实际项目中,页面数据量很大,倒计时卡顿会很明显 - 预期表现 倒计时显示正常 - 复现路径 - 提供一个最简复现 Demo
2018-12-26我这边不能重现,提供一下代码片段?
目前FileSystemManager存在的4个问题File处理是非常重要的类,稍有问题,就可能导致系统数据错误,目前发现FileSystemManager有4个问题: 1、removeSavedFile(Object)方法已经失效。无法删除saveFile保存文件。2个月前测试还是正常的。导致以前使用此方法的程序全部出错。文档上没有任何说明。 2、unlinkSync()方法代替了removeSaveFile方法。文档依然没有任何说明。方法命名也是有问题的,unlink怎么也无法跟删除文件联系在一次。以后命名用delFile,deleteFile等 3、accessSync()方法用于判断文件是否存在。尽然是通过函数报错实现的。"如果执行方法报错,说明文件不存在。"这个是很原始的思维。方法返回true,false是比较优雅的,代码实现: try{ wx.getFileSystemManager().accessSync(path); return true; }catch(e){ return false; } 4、getSavedFileList()方法无法获得saveFile保存的文件列表(估计跟removeSaveFile是相同的问题) 按照经验来看,这个类应该有不止以上4个问题,应该还有更多的问题。请抓紧排查修复。
2018-12-25